      Key Syntheses in Pharmaceutical and Polymer Chemistry

      Compounds containing fluorine are important in pharmaceutical and polymer industry applications. Fluorination chemistry occurs when a fluorine atom is introduced into an organic compound. The nature of the substrate molecule, the type of fluorine source and reaction conditions control the kinetics, thermodynamics and overall safety of a fluorination reaction. Fluorinations can be very energetic and specificity can be difficult to control. For this reason, understanding these reactions from a kinetics and thermodynamic perspective is critical to ensuring yield, quality and safety. For these reasons, in situ spectroscopy, automated sampling, and automated laboratory reactors are invaluable technologies for reactions that use fluorine or fluorine compounds for to perform fluorinations.
